Transforming Construction with New Innovations:
a. The Membrane Waterproofing Technology
We as leaders in the real estate industry make use of cutting edge, advanced technologies in construction to build strong, durable and beautiful structures. Rather than plaster on the walls, we choose to make use of the Membrane Waterproofing technology in which, layers of paint are applied to give strength to walls in washrooms & also fasten the work process.
b. The Magical Chemical – Penetron
Another progressive method of construction is the use of Penetron – a very useful chemical brought into use in concrete at the time of basement wall concreting. It helps to water tight the structure below ground level, hence building a stronger base of your home.
c. A new beam system
We have also adapted the GIRDER beam system which is the combination of steel fabricators with a structural steel package. This new technology in construction helps us to make our building fire-proof to a large extent. We have also innovated with Outrigger systems at our service floors. The outrigger system is one of the most efficient systems especially for those with relatively regular floor plan. This system has been traditionally used in our construction patterns to provide additional stiffness to reduce drift and deflection.
d. The Tech-Effect on the industry
Today’s overwhelmed customers are inundated with real-time information about many products and services. While consumers are certainly more empowered, informed, and spoilt for choices, the flip side is that this information overload also makes decision-making more challenging. As a result, the real estate industry is also offering high degrees of personalization and customization to create memorable experiences. Technologies like AR/ VR are being used to give a better experience to the customers and make things easy to explain. Although one may argue that there is limited scope for personalized and customized experiences as we are dealing with immovable property that requires in-person visits, real estate companies now have opportunities to leverage technologies such as augmented reality (AR) and virtual reality (VR).
Customer relationship management software (CRM) help realtors manage, attract, and retain clients; streamline transactions; and close deals on time. CRM software systems help real estate agents efficiently and productively manage their businesses with minimal wasted time while improving the personalization of their communications.
Lead nurturing is a crucial ingredient of every agency or business’s marketing plan. A process by which leads are tracked and successfully converted into sales-qualified leads is known as Lead Nurturing. CRM plays a big role in generating leads for real estate companies today. Implementing the right CRM helps in increasing sales productivity, enabling closures and boost the real-time decisions and predict accuracy. Based on latest CRM predictions, businesses nowadays have realized the overall impact that CRM software has for marketing. Whether it’s about leveraging segmentation features to build cohorts of customer targets and enhance the messaging of campaigns or profiting from the opportunity pipeline and campaign reporting.
